Output 86d6333d5be064777e13e53a014c3d2a8803739ed24f306e813d7d315e1030ab:0

value
15086854
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 05176ba5fd4b1594be2e8d3b1204cebdd79b5467 OP_EQUALVERIFY OP_CHECKSIG
address
1TvSFAFGrHgdgHqmU1QesLmDbUW8T8R9K
transaction
86d6333d5be064777e13e53a014c3d2a8803739ed24f306e813d7d315e1030ab
spent
true